I subscribe to both the fedora-devel-list and the fedora-test-list, and 
as far as I can tell, these Build System Reports only go out to the 
developer list.  Shouldn't it be going to the test list as well?  How 
else is a tester going to know about the release of a new package?  Most 
of us probably only update what we already have, and are clueless that 
something new was introduced into Rawhide.  When NetworkManager came 
out, I would not have known about that from just the test list for 
weeks.  Not a very good way to get things tested promptly . . . . .
